Random Review #44: The comedy album "Werewolves and Lollipops" performed by Patton Oswalt

Holy shit, this is the best comedy album I've ever listened to. Patton Oswalt has been one of my favorite comedians for a few years now, ever since I saw him on "The Comedians of Comedy" tour documentary a while ago. A lot of you may know him as the voice of Remy in the Disney/Pixar movie "Ratatouille" that was released last year. Well, his comedy is raunchy and fucking hilarious. I love him so much that I can't even come up with enough adjectives to describe it. Now, I watch and listen to a lot of comedy, so this is pretty high praise. If you can get this album, do it. It's epic. I love how he rants on about everything over and over.
Also, if you watch the show "Lewis Black's Root of All Evil," you'll see him on it frequently. He's just as amazing on that as well.

Random Review #15: The stand-up comedy of Dan Mintz

The man above, Dan Mintz, is the unfunniest comic I've ever watched. I just got done watching his new "Comedy Central Presents" episode, and I chuckled twice (maybe).
He's one of those types of comedians that serves semi-raunchy one-liners in a monotonous voice to try to make them more funny. I was convinced that part of his act was pretending to be an extremely unfunny comedian, until I realized he was completely serious ten minutes into it.
